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Spray or line a standard muffin tin.
Using a hand or stand mixer, cream butter and sugar 1-2 minutes, or until light and fluffy. Mix in your cream cheese, vanilla, buttermilk, and eggs and low until well incorporated. Mix in the honey and mix on medium for 1 minute.
Fold the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ients. Add batter into the muffin tin until each is about 2/3 full. Bake for 17-20 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ean. Allow cooling completely before frosting.
Directions for Frosting:
In a large mixing bowl or stand mixer, cream together butter and cream cheese and beat until light and fluffy. Add in the vanilla extract.
Slowly mix in the powdered sugar, 1 cup at a time, while adding a bit of milk in between each cup. Continue to mix for 1 minute or until creamy. Mix in the cinnamon until well incorporated.
Add in your food coloring. Prepare piping bag and fill the bag with frosting. Pipe a small “blob tower” of icing in the middle of the cupcake. The frost your “beehive” around the “blob”. Decorate with your cute bumblebees and enjoy!
